Oncocerids
The Oncocerida comprise a diverse group of generally small nautiloid cephalopods known from the Middle Ordovician to the Mississippian (early Carboniferous; one possible member is known from the Early Permian), in which the connecting rings are thin and siphuncle segments are variably expanded (Flower, 1950). At present the order consists of some 16 families, a few of which, such as the Oncoceratidae, Brevicoceratidae, and Acleistoceratidae contain a fair number of genera each while others like the Trimeroceratidae and Archiacoceratidae are represented by only two or three (Sweet, 1964). Physical characteristics The shells of oncocerids are primarily somewhat compressed cyrtoconic brevicones. More advanced forms include gyrocones, serpenticones, torticones, and elongate orthocones and cyrtocones, reflective of the different families and genera (Flower, 1950; Sweet, 1964). Graciloceratidae
The Graciloceratidae is a family of nautiloid cephalopods from the Middle and Upper Ordovician belonging to the Oncocerida, characterized by exogastric cyrtocones that expand slightly or moderately and have thin walled, orthochoanitic marginal or subventral, tubular siphuncles (Sweet 1964). The Graciloceratidae was proposed by Rousseau Flower in 1950 and at that time placed in the Basslerocerida which has since been abandoned. It is now assigned to the Oncocerida (Sweet 1964). Phylogeny The Graciloceratidae are most likely derived from the Bassleroceratidae (Flower 1950) from which they differ primarily in having thin rather than thick connecting rings. They are also the most likely source for the Oncoceratidae, Tripteroceratidae, and Valcouroceratidae (Flower 1950). Ordovician
The Ordovician ( ) is a geologic period and system, the second of six periods of the Paleozoic Era. The Ordovician spans 41.6 million years from the end of the Cambrian Period million years ago (Mya) to the start of the Silurian Period Mya. The Ordovician, named after the Welsh tribe of the Ordovices, was defined by Charles Lapworth in 1879 to resolve a dispute between followers of Adam Sedgwick and Roderick Murchison, who were placing the same rock beds in North Wales in the Cambrian and Silurian systems, respectively. Lapworth recognized that the fossil fauna in the disputed strata were different from those of either the Cambrian or the Silurian systems, and placed them in a system of their own. The Ordovician received international approval in 1960 (forty years after Lapworth's death), when it was adopted as an official period of the Paleozoic Era by the International Geological Congress. Nautiloids
Nautiloids are a group of marine cephalopods ( Mollusca) which originated in the Late Cambrian and are represented today by the living ''Nautilus'' and ''Allonautilus''. Fossil nautiloids are diverse and speciose, with over 2,500 recorded species. They flourished during the early Paleozoic era, when they constituted the main predatory animals. Early in their evolution, nautiloids developed an extraordinary diversity of shell shapes, including coiled morphologies and giant straight-shelled forms ( orthocones). Only a handful of rare coiled species, the nautiluses, survive to the present day. In a broad sense, "nautiloid" refers to a major cephalopod subclass or collection of subclasses (Nautiloidea ''sensu lato''). Nautiloids are typically considered one of three main groups of cephalopods, along with the extinct ammonoids (ammonites) and living coleoids (such as squid, octopus, and kin). Poterioceratidae Poterioceratidae is a family of nautiloid cephalopods included in the Oncocerida that lived during the period from the Early Devonian to the Early Carboniferous ( Mississippian). Members of the Poterioceratidae are distinguished by a subcircular to compressed exogastric shell (curved upwardly so as the lower side, the venter, is convex viewed from the side) that has no hyponomic sinus and a central to subcentral siphuncle composed of subquadrate to nummuloidal segments in which the septal necks are more strongly curved on the upper, or dorsal side. This is opposite from the Karoceratidae in which siphuncle segments are inflated ventrally but straight dorsally. Some poterioceratid genera have actinosiphonate structures or annular deposits within the siphuncle. In others it is empty.
